On Thursday we invited all children to wear an item of school uniform turned inside out. This mental health awareness initiative, taught children that sometimes people may look okay on the outside but they may not feel okay on the inside. In assembly we discussed ways that children could help people who may be feeling sad. Children suggested acts of kindness: inviting children to play, smiling, being friendly and helping if someone was upset or hurt. The children suggested giving a child a hug to make them feel better.
